Cream City Social is the official podcast of Milwaukee's chapter of the DSA. We feature interviews with local leftists, chapter members, as well as segments diving into the rich socialist history of Milwaukee.

Wisconsin once led the nation in progressive policy and had the most successful socialist party in the country. So what happened? In this episode, we talk with journalist and author Dan Kaufman to dissect Wisconsin's political evolution and discuss what we can do moving forward.
